    A nomogram integrating multimodal imaging and clinical features was developed for predicting HER2 expression in invasive breast cancer patients.

  • 2

    The study included 204 patients who underwent preoperative DCE-MRI and mammography, divided into training and test sets.

  • 3

    The combined radiomics model showed AUC values of 0.742 and 0.823 for HER2-positive versus HER2-zero and HER2-positive versus HER2-low, respectively.

  • 4

    The single DCE-MRI model performed best for differentiating HER2-low from HER2-zero, with an AUC of 0.831 in the training set.

  • 5

    The multimodal radiomics-based nomogram offers a non-invasive tool for preoperative evaluation of HER2 expression status in breast cancer.
